Sindhu, Prannoy To Lead Indian Challenge At Badminton Asia Team Championships
The team event will be crucial for Indian shuttlers to gain valuable qualification points in the Race to Paris 2024 - Olympic qualification.
The team championships will also mark the comeback of Sindhu, who was out of the international circuit due to a knee injury for almost four months. The 16-year-old senior national champion Anmol Kharb, Badminton Asia Junior Championships medallist Tanvi Sharma and Ashmita Chaliha will provide backup to the former world champion in the women’s singles category.
